Possible Solution to True Update Problem

Posted: Sun Dec 01, 2002 12:10 am
by Diealtekoenig
I am not sure if this is the cause of the problem (there may be more than one) but are the people having trouble running WinXP?

Many people with WinXP, including me, have an Administrator User and an "Ordinary" User, and usually are logged on as the "Ordinary" user with reduced privileges (to keep busybody programs from rearranging things you don't want rearranged)

When I first tried to update to the new version I was logged to my machine as an Ordinary User and the v2.10 Update file gave me an error message it could not create some text file "Uncommon Valor Setup Log.txt. However after giving me that message it did then proceed to offer me the ability to run the upgrade anyhow.

I decided not to run the upgrade, logged off, logged on as Administrator, ran the update file and did NOT get the error message when logged on with full Administrator privileges. After installing v2.10 True Update works fine (before that it kept trying to re-download v2.00. 9I got version 2.10 straight from the FTP site))

I realize there may be more going on, but is the problem that True Update looks at that file: Uncommon Valor Setup Log.txt and that file cannot be updated if the user is logged on under Win XP in an account without full priveleges?
